The history of covering patterns is as varied as the cultures that produce them. In several aboriginal communities, coverings are greater than simply products of heat– they are social artefacts imbued with symbolic significances. For instance, Native American people like the Navajo are renowned for their detailed weaving methods and geometric patterns. These patterns are not arbitrary; they frequently inform stories or stand for components of the environment, such as hills, rivers, and animals. The colors utilized in these coverings additionally hold importance, with each shade representing different elements of life and spirituality.

Likewise, in the Andean regions of South America, standard coverings known as ” coats” or “mantas” attribute patterns that mirror the rich heritage of the Inca civilization. These coverings often include vivid shades and complicated layouts that signify fertility, success, and security. The weaving strategies made use of to create these patterns have actually been given through generations, maintaining a essential element of social identification.

The techniques made use of to create blanket patterns are as varied as the patterns themselves. Typical weaving, weaving, and embroidery techniques have been adapted and refined over time. Weaving strategies, such as jacquard weaving, enable the creation of complex, multi-colored patterns that are woven straight into the fabric. Knitting, on the other hand, permits intricate patterns to be created via the manipulation of yarn and stitches. Embroidery includes another layer of information, with patterns frequently worked onto pre-existing materials to boost their visual appeal.

Another traditional pattern is the herringbone, called for its resemblance to the skeletal system of a herring fish. This pattern includes rows of V-shaped lines that create a zigzag effect. Herringbone patterns are often found in more subdued color palettes, providing a innovative and timeless look. They are typically used in both blankets and various other fabrics, such as tweed jackets and upholstery textiles.
